Dried Sage: Benefits, and Uses
Sage leaves are aromatic and silvery gray. Dried sage is commonly sold ground or rubbed. Ground sage is a fine powder made from grinding the entire leaf, whereas rubbed sage is created by rubbing dried whole leaves into a light, fluffy texture.
